Sightings of rabbits in Alabama peak in May, when 412 of the year's 1,964 verified observations are logged — about 21% of the annual total. Activity stays high through May, June and April.

The quietest stretch is December and November, when rabbits are hardest to find — December sees just 41 records. If a reliable sighting matters, plan around the peak window rather than the off-season.

The rabbits you are most likely to encounter in Alabama are Eastern Cottontail, Swamp Rabbit and Marsh Rabbit — the most-recorded species in the state. Each keeps its own seasonal rhythm, but the month-by-month pattern above reflects every reported sighting together.
